Transaction 43a95e152cd072da705a53a85d461c2b5b10b1b13bef2d8f22db5876a01d8afe

1 Input
2 Outputs
  • 43a95e152cd072da705a53a85d461c2b5b10b1b13bef2d8f22db5876a01d8afe:0
  • value  1678247
    address  3QtWvnHNt5staSsum67ayFdfSun3uGY4zi
  • 43a95e152cd072da705a53a85d461c2b5b10b1b13bef2d8f22db5876a01d8afe:1
  • value  1096383
    address  3CBQFs3fwQJaUUF1TPN6xKJLJJHkbJihGq